There are several great sites that will store your /images and put them all together in a book. Scrapblog is a free service where you can upload your images and create pages in a blog style, and when you're done, you have the option of putting your pages in a book, making photo prints or printing the pages on your printer. You can keep all your snapshots in one place and create scrapbooks for gifts or your own collection at both Snapfish.com and KodakGallery.com. These sites don't offer all the little decorations that you can stick on traditional scrapbook pages, but they offer sleek, beautiful designs that cut a lot of time and frustration out of the creation process for the non-crafty.
